What Are Resistance Bands?
Resistance bands are elastic bands made of latex or rubber that are used for strength training and physical therapy. They come in various lengths, thicknesses, and resistance levels, allowing users to customize their workouts according to their fitness levels and goals. Resistance bands provide a different type of resistance compared to traditional weights and machines, as the tension increases as the bands are stretched. This makes them perfect for targeting specific muscle groups and improving overall strength and flexibility.
The Benefits of Resistance Bands Exercises
Resistance bands exercises offer a wide range of benefits for people of all fitness levels. Here are just a few reasons why you should incorporate resistance bands into your workout routine:
1. Versatility: Resistance bands can be used to target every muscle group in the body, making them suitable for a full-body workout.
2. Portability: Unlike bulky gym equipment, resistance bands are lightweight and portable, allowing you to exercise anywhere, anytime.
3. Joint-Friendly: Resistance bands provide a low-impact workout that is gentle on the joints, making them suitable for people with arthritis or joint pain.
4. Affordable: Resistance bands are a cost-effective alternative to expensive gym memberships or home gym equipment. They offer a wide range of resistances at an affordable price.
5. Progression: As you get stronger, you can easily progress by using bands with higher resistance levels, ensuring that your workouts remain challenging and effective.
Resistance Bands Exercises for Every Muscle Group
Now that you know the benefits of resistance bands exercises, let’s dive into some specific exercises that target different muscle groups:
1. Bicep Curls
Hold the resistance band with both hands, palms facing up. Step on the band with one foot and bring your hands up towards your shoulders, keeping your elbows close to your body. Slowly lower your hands back down and repeat for a desired number of reps.
2. Squats
Place the resistance band above your knees and stand with your feet shoulder-width apart. Lower your body into a squat position, keeping your knees in line with your toes. Push through your heels to return to the starting position and repeat.
3. Glute Bridges
Lie on your back with your knees bent and feet flat on the ground. Place the resistance band just above your knees. Lift your hips off the ground, squeezing your glutes at the top. Slowly lower your hips back down and repeat.
4. Lat Pulldowns
Anchor the resistance band overhead and hold onto the ends with your hands. Kneel or stand, depending on the height of the anchor point. Pull the band down towards your chest, squeezing your shoulder blades together. Slowly release and repeat.
5. Tricep Extensions
Hold one end of the resistance band with your hand and step on the other end. Raise your arm overhead and bend your elbow, bringing your hand behind your head. Extend your arm back up and repeat on both sides.
These are just a few examples of the many resistance bands exercises available. With a little creativity and experimentation, you can create a complete workout routine using resistance bands that targets all major muscle groups.
Tips for a Successful Resistance Bands Workout
Here are some tips to keep in mind when incorporating resistance bands into your fitness routine:
– Start with lighter resistance bands and gradually increase the resistance as you get stronger.
– Maintain proper form and technique to maximize the effectiveness of each exercise.
– Incorporate a variety of exercises to keep your workouts interesting and challenging.
– Combine resistance bands exercises with other forms of exercise, such as cardio or yoga, for a well-rounded fitness routine.
– Consult with a fitness professional if you have any underlying health conditions or concerns.
